Quarterly Planning Note — Inventory Write-down

Quick heads-up for sales leads: we're taking a write-down on the Glintwood accessory stock this quarter — roughly a third of the Harrowby warehouse holding. Demand never recovered after the Solace line refresh, so carrying it made no sense. Clearance pricing kicks in next month; push bundles where you can. Priya has the margin sheets. The confidential plan for what replaces it is below.

management briefing: Headcount on the Belix team goes from 60 to 93 by the end of November. Gross margin on Belix came in at 23 percent against a plan of 47 percent.

From: R. Veldane, outgoing Director
To: A. Corrin, incoming Director

Status on the possible acquisition of Marrowgate Instruments: diligence is 70% complete. Financials clean; two open IP questions with their Strathbourne facility. Valuation range agreed internally; no offer made. Their side expects a signal within three weeks. Corrin takes over negotiation lead immediately. Advisors briefed. Board vote needed before any term sheet. Do not discuss outside this group. Summary of the underlying plan appears below.

board note of yageg-yadug: The northern region missed its Framir quota by 13.1 percent last quarter. Lamathek Freight plans to raise the Quenael list price by 30.2 percent in March. The pricing group signed off on a budget of $133.5 million for Project Novok. The renewal with Gilethek Foods closes at $60.0 million a year, 2.7 percent above the last contract.

## Runbook: Account Recovery — Health Checks

If your Plumwick plugin gets yanked from the Garnet load balancer, check /healthz first — it must return 200 within 2s or the balancer marks you dead. Recovering a locked plugin account requires re-registering with the Plumwick console. To unlock it, you'll need the recovery passphrase below.

strongbox words: oliael-gilax-lamael

// CONFIG_RELOAD_INTERVAL_MS
//
// Controls how often the Wrenvale config watcher polls for changes
// and hot-reloads them without a restart. Keep this above 2000 ms;
// lower values thrash the parser and can apply half-written files.
// If you change it, rerun the reload soak test and note the result.
// The build this default was tuned against is recorded below.

session token of kahag-bawip = htk6_729d08